What is a hybrid? PLEASE HELP

Biology
2 answers:
rjkz [21]3 years ago
5 0
A hybrid is anything that is a mixture of two things like hybrid cars are a mixture of gas and electric cars.
Yanka [14]3 years ago
4 0
Hybrid is a mix of two Animals or plants of different breeds.

What is a substance that increases the hydrogen ion concentration in a solution.
MissTica

Answer:

Explanation:

Acid. is a substance that increases the hydrogen ion concentration in a solution.(hight H+ concentrations) ~When hydrochloric acid is added to water, hydrogen ions dissociate from chloride ions: HCl -> H+ + Cl− ~Addition of an acid makes a solution more acidic.
